Alan Stivell • E Dulenn - À Dublin - National Stadium (CAN)
- E Dulenn - À Dublin - National Stadium
- 1976 - Polydor 2424 131 LP (CAN)
- Side One
- Spered Hollvedel — Esprit Universel/Universal Spirit — ("Kantig Santez Anna" — Trad. Arr. Stivell)
- Deliverance — Enez Al Loc'h — (Alan Stivell)
- Ha Komprent — 'Vin Erfin/Est-Ce Qu'on Me Comprendra Enfin?/Will I Finally Be Understood? — (Alan Stivell)
- Tenwal Eo'r Bed — Le Monde Est Sombre/The World Is Dark — (Erwan Evenou, Trad. Arr. Stivell)
- Digor Eo An Hent — Le Chemin Est Ouvert/The Path Is Open — (Alan Stivell)
- Debhair An Rinceoir — Debair Le Danseur/Debair The Dancer — (Jig, Irish Trad. Arr. Stivell)
- Jig Gwengamp — Dérobée De Guingamp — (Breton Trad. Arr. Alan Stivell)
- Side Two
- Pachpi Kozh — Vieux Pachpi/Old Pachpi — (Breton Trad. Arr. Stivell)
- Pachpi New' — Pachpi Nouveau/New Pachpi — (Alan Stivell)
- Laridenn (Breton Trad. Arr. Stivell)
- Mairseal O Neil (Irish Trad. Arr. Stivell)
- Ton-Bale Pourled An Dro (Breton Trad. Arr. Stivell)
- Hanter-Dro "Haou" (Breton Trad.) Performed By Bagad Bleimor
- Bal Hadans Plinn' (Breton Trad. Arr. Stivell)
- An Droiou (Breton Trad.) Performed By Bagad Bleimor
- Musicians
- Alan Stivell: Vocals, Celtic Harp, Bombarde (Breton Flute), Irish Flute, Scotish Bagpipes
- Dan Ar Bras: Acoustic Guitar, Electric Guitar
- Jacky Thomas: Bass Guitar
- Michele Santangeli: Drum
- René Werneer: Fiddle, Dulcimer
- Pascal Stive: Organ
- Bagad Bleimor [9 & 11]
- Alan Kloatr: Transverse Flute, Breton Bagpipe, Bombarde
- Padrig Sicard: Bombarde
- Mik Ar Biz: Bombarde
- Dominique Mollard: Scottish Drums And Irish Drum
- Patrig Mollard: Scottish Bagpipes
- Pierre Mayel: Scottish Bagpipes
- Credits
- Producer: Alan Stivell, Peter Rice
- Recorded at National Stadium, Dublin
- Recorded by Frank Owen, Island Mobile
- Mixed at Island Studios
- Mixed by Howard Kilgour
- Mastered at Abbey Road Studios
- Design: Alain Batifoulier, Blandine Durand
- Illustration: Jim Fitzpatrick
- Photography: Ian Gwenic, Roy Esmonde
